South Africa Dried Fruit Market Insights

  • As highlighted in Deep Market Insights analysis, the South Africa Dried Fruit Market, worth USD 232.05 Million in 2024, is forecasted to achieve USD 383.74 Million by 2033.
  • The South Africa market is anticipated to grow at a CAGR of 5.71% during the period 2026–2033.
  • By 2024, Raisins represented the largest share of the Product market size.
  • Berries is expected to remain the key growth driver within Product, registering the fastest CAGR during the forecast period.

Other Key Findings


  • South Africa accounted for 1.9% of the global Dried Fruit Market size in 2024.
  • By 2033, United States is expected to remain the top global market in terms of size.
  • Within Middle East and Africa, United Arab Emirates is forecasted to dominate the regional Dried Fruit Market size by 2033.
  • United Arab Emirates will be the fastest-growing market in Middle East and Africa, projected to achieve USD 713.34 Million by 2033.
